Alison Larard

BAgEcon, MBA, GAICD, 2018 Nuffield Scholar

An enthusiastic beef business specialist with a family interest in Limousin cattle, Alison’s career includes roles in finance, agricultural economics, financial counselling, succession planning, business management consulting, and project management. She is presently the CEO of Southern Gulf NRM after an extensive period working for the Department of Agriculture and Fisheries as a Principal Beef Extension Officer.

Alison is focussed on making whole-of-business improvements for beef operations and lifting the bar for beef industry leadership.  This is reflected in her committee positions on the RFCSNQ PMC (2016-2020) and Queensland Deputy Chair Nuffield Australia (2022-2023), and her passion for developing DAF’s Advancing Beef Leaders program (2020-current).   In 2022-2023, Alison contributed to an ACIAR project in Vanuatu, working with small holder cattle farmers.
